This thesis studies the slip motion of spacers induced by the vibrating of ultrasonic cleaning during TFT-LCD process. First, we analyzed and discussed the slip motion of spacer of TFT LCD panel and discovered that the vibrating of ultrasonic cleaning led to the slip motion of spacer. According to the theories of friction, we described the slip motion phenomenon of the spacer. The effects of various parameters, such as the size, hardness, elasticity, surface treatment layer of the spacer, were investigated in this study.
